About

The Viento Fronterizo project is a proposed 1001 MW wind generation project located in the Municipality Of Tecate, Mexico, within the California Independent System Operator (CAISO) region. The project, which consists of 1001 MW of wind capacity, is interconnected with San Diego Gas & Electric (SDGE) at the East County Substation 500 kV.

The project entered the CAISO interconnection queue as queue ID CAISO-1824 on April 15, 2020. Its proposed commercial operation date is May 10, 2033. The project's interconnection status is currently in the System Impact Study phase.
